Defining Grinding Wheel Companies

Grinding wheel companies specialize in the manufacturing and distribution of abrasive tools used in grinding, cutting, and finishing processes. These wheels are typically composed of abrasive particles held together by a bonding agent, with a wide variety of materials – including aluminum oxide, silicon carbide, and diamond – used for different applications. The choice of abrasive and bonding agent dictates the wheel's performance characteristics, such as hardness, strength, and resistance to wear.

These companies serve a diverse customer base, ranging from large-scale manufacturers to smaller machine shops. They provide not only the wheels themselves but also technical support, application expertise, and custom design services. The scope of a grinding wheel company extends to offering various wheel types – including straight wheels, cup wheels, and mounted points – to meet the specific needs of each customer.

What is the role of abrasive grain size in grinding wheel performance?

Abrasive grain size significantly impacts grinding wheel performance. Smaller grain sizes generally produce smoother surface finishes but have lower material removal rates. Larger grain sizes remove material more quickly but result in coarser surfaces. The ideal grain size depends on the material being ground, the desired surface finish, and the grinding process. How important is the bonding agent in a grinding wheel?

The bonding agent is critically important as it holds the abrasive grains together and influences the wheel’s strength, porosity, and resistance to wear. Different bonding agents – like vitrified, resinoid, and metal – are suited for different applications. Vitrified bonds are common for general-purpose grinding, while resinoid bonds offer flexibility and impact resistance. Metal bonds are used for heavy-duty applications like sharpening cutting tools. Choosing the right bonding agent is crucial for achieving optimal grinding performance.
